Early, sex-dependent and progressive proteomic imbalance in the amygdala during Alzheimers disease progression

2025-12-01

Abstract excerpt

<h4>Background</h4> The amygdala is involved in the emotional expression, memory processing and managing stimulatory input. Although amygdala atrophy is early evidenced in Alzheimer’s Disease (AD), the molecular mechanisms disrupted in initial neuropathological stages are still unknown.
